About the role

Job DetailsJob Location: Huston-Tillotson University - AUSTIN, TX 78702Salary Range: $70,000.00 Salary/yearPOSITION SUMMARY

 

The Director of Campus Safety reports to the Chief Operations Officer (COO) and provides strategic leadership, administrative oversight, and operational management of all campus safety and security functions across the University. This role ensures a safe and secure environment for students, faculty, staff, and visitors by developing, implementing, and managing comprehensive safety and security programs, policies, and procedures. The Director is responsible for fostering a culture of safety, preparedness, and community trust across the University.

TASKS & RESPONSIBILITIES

 

Protect University assets, including people, property, and facilities
Lead and supervise a team of commissioned security officers and support staff while fostering teamwork and a strong customer service culture
Provide daily oversight of personnel, including work allocation, scheduling, problem resolution, and performance management
Review and approve timecards for accuracy and manage staffing levels to ensure adequate campus coverage
Develop, implement, and coordinate training programs to ensure compliance with State of Texas regulations and maintain required certifications
Ensure all personnel meet licensing standards set by the Texas Department of Public Safety – Bureau of Private Security and serve as (or qualify to serve as) the designated manager/licensing director
Develop, implement, and enforce campus safety policies, procedures, and protocols to support a safe and secure environment
Lead and manage investigations related to campus incidents and ensure proper documentation and reporting
Develop and present crime prevention and safety awareness programs for students, faculty, and staff
Establish and maintain effective working relationships with local law enforcement, fire departments, EMS, and emergency management agencies

Develop, implement, and maintain comprehensive emergency response and business continuity plans addressing fire, medical emergencies, natural disasters, civil unrest, and other critical incidents
Conduct regular emergency preparedness drills and training exercises
Oversee and maintain physical security systems, including CCTV, access control, alarm systems, and locking mechanisms
 Manage departmental budgets, monitor expenditures, and ensure cost-effective operations
Prepare reports, risk assessments, and recommendations for senior leadership
Promote a safe, inclusive, and respectful campus environment that supports a diverse community
Perform other duties as assigned to effectively lead and support the Campus Safety Department. Other duties and responsibilities necessary to effectively lead the Campus Safety Department.

Qualifications
Bachelor’s degree in Criminal Justice, Public Safety, or a related field (Master’s preferred)
Minimum of 8 years of experience in law enforcement, campus safety, or private security
At least 5 years of progressive supervisory or leadership experience
Extensive background in law enforcement, security operations, or emergency management
Eligibility to meet licensing requirements with the Texas Department of Public Safety – Bureau of Private Security
Experience working in a higher education or campus environment preferred
